Just completed a Super Bowl. When this mode was accidentally open last week I entered and played a few games — my progress still tracked, I didn’t have to pay and start over. Overall this mode is really not worth it. You have to pay 5k to enter. The most you can win is 16,750 if you take the coins instead of worthless player packs. Net is only 11,750. Requires winning 3 full games with 3-minute quarters and the Super Bowl with 5-minute quarters. A lot of grinding for little reward. Ultimate solo seasons is still the best way to grind wins and get rewards.

I thought you would get 27000 if you take all the coins through the 4 games.... there's rewards for each win and then coins instead of cards....
No, you don’t get the rewards for each win. You only get the final payout for winning the Super Bowl. This is 10,000 coins (4wins)+4,250 coins (4 wins) +2500 coins (3 win reward pack) = 16,750. If you pay 5,000 to enter you only net 11,750 for easily an hours worth of play time.

It’s an option under solo seasons. You have to beat it five times to get aka icon badges that will be used toward a free aka icon card. You can track progress in the aka icon field pass. It will take 30 badges to get a player, so it looks like it will take a while.
